Car key programming is a specific process that involves aligning the key's digital signature to the car's computer system. This ensures that only the correct key will unlock your car and start it. It also prevents unauthorized access and theft of your vehicle. If you lose your key or if it is damaged you must find an auto locksmith to program your new key. The process can take a while but it's well worth the wait if you want to keep your vehicle secure from thieves.

Most modern cars have advanced electronic anti-theft systems that rely on unique keys to connect with the computer system of the car. These keys are equipped with a transponder device that transmits a code to the car's computer system when you insert it into the ignition. If you don't have a properly programmed key, the engine won't start and the vehicle will become inoperable. The programming process for the car key can take up to an hour, depending on your car's make, model, and age.

Transponder chips are present in the majority of modern automobiles. They can be found in the head of a key or on the remote fob for control. These chips contain a unique number required to turn on the vehicle. They also allow you to unlock the doors and deactivate the alarm system. If the chips are damaged, they'll require replacement with a new chip in order to function effectively.
